Fast-paced and eye-opening, Undercover Copper is an exciting account of life as a covert investigator by Danni Brooke.

For over a decade, Danni Brooke was one of the most effective female undercover cops in the UK, one of a very small number of women in the Met’s elite unit. Whether she was infiltrating organized crime gangs or disrupting drug supply lines, Danni played the innocent Essex girl, fooling even the most suspicious villains, using her quick wits to keep her out of trouble.

Danni was so successful at taking down criminals that she was seconded to forces around the country. She loved the job, but the pressures of her work – and trying to balance the long hours with being a mother – were to take a toll on her personal life.

In her honest, warm and gripping memoir, Danni tells the story of her time undercover – and reveals why she left the police, how she found a new career (and love) on Channel 4’s Hunted, and why the thrill of covert work has seen her turn her talents to tracking down cyber criminals.

Today Danni Brooke enjoys the quiet life with her two children at her home in Spain, where she also runs a cybersecurity company with partner and fellow TV hunter Ben Owen. Since leaving the force she has built up a successful career as an investigator on C4’s Hunted and Celebrity Hunted, appeared on ITV’s This Morning, taken part in the C5 series Troll Hunters and C4's You Won't Believe This.
